Analysis

The most recent figure for cause of death, by injury, male in Madagascar is 9.6%, measured in 2021.

That represents a change of up 25.7% on the previous year and down 11.4% over ten years.

Over the whole period, cause of death, by injury, male in Madagascar peaked at 12.0% in 2019 and was at its lowest, 7.7%, in 2020.

Madagascar ranks 79th of 185 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

Madagascar compared with similar countries

  • Madagascar's 9.6% is below the median for low income countries, which is 11.2%, 86% of the median. (25 countries reporting)
  • Madagascar's 9.6% is below the median for Sub-Saharan Africa, which is 10.8%, 89% of the median. (48 countries reporting)
